Clogged Gutter Clearing in Bergen County, NJ
Clogged gutter clearing services involve removing debris such as leaves, twigs, and dirt that accumulate in roof gutters and downspouts. This maintenance helps prevent water overflow, which can lead to water damage, foundation issues, and landscape erosion. Projects typically include inspecting the gutters for blockages, safely removing obstructions, and ensuring proper water flow. Homeowners often request this service when gutters are visibly clogged, water is overflowing during rain, or after seasonal changes that increase debris buildup.
Property owners usually want to understand the scope of the cleaning process, including whether the entire gutter system will be checked and cleared thoroughly. It’s also helpful to know if the service includes minor repairs, such as fixing loose brackets or sealing leaks, to maintain the gutters’ functionality. Clarifying what debris will be removed and whether the work will be performed safely around the roof and ladder access are common questions before scheduling a gutter clearing service.

Clogged Gutter Clearing Questions
What causes gutter clogs? Leaves, twigs, and debris often block gutters, especially during fall and after storms.
How can clogged gutters affect a property? They can lead to water damage, foundation issues, and roof problems if not cleared.
What are common signs of gutter clogs? Overflowing water, sagging gutters, and water stains on exterior walls are typical indicators.
Why should gutters be cleared regularly? Routine clearing prevents blockages, reduces damage risk, and maintains proper drainage.
